Frequently Asked Questions about the 75043 ZIP Code

How much are Studio apartments in 75043?

There are currently 10 Studio Apartments in 75043 with rent ranges from $814 to $1,975 with an average price of $1,410.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om 75043 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in 75043 ranges from $456 to $5,499 with an average monthly rent of $1,408.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in 75043 c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in 75043 range from $769 to $5,672.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,880.

How expensive are 75043 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 44 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in 75043 on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,282 to $6,067 - averaging $2,381 for the location.
